Transponder Keys

Modern cars are equipped with transponder keys that emit and receive radio signals to communicate with the device inside the car. This device, which is also referred to as an "immobilizer" is able to stop the vehicle from starting in the event that the frequency has not been properly programmed. Unlike mechanical keys, which can be copied without problem transponder keys require special equipment and programming to duplicate. This makes them harder for novice car thieves to hook up with hot wire, but it doesn't mean they are completely invincible.

Contrary to mechanical keys that are shaped to fit in a lock or ignition hole Transponder keys are made of a plastic or rubber head with a chip inside. The head of a transponder keys is also slightly larger than a regular metal key.

To work, a transponder chip has to send a coded message the ECU (Engine Control Unit) of the vehicle. When the ECU has recognized the correct code, it will start the car. The distance a chip is able to read varies based on the model and age of the vehicle. For instance, to start most newer cars the key must be within 7 inches of the vehicle.

Audi.jpgIt is important to keep your keys away from any metal objects or other electronic devices. This is because transponder chips can only be transmitted when the car key is in close proximity. It's also important not to put the key near any magnetic fields, since they could interfere with the operation of the key.

Transponder keys are more expensive to make than traditional keys, but the cost is worth it for the extra security they provide. It is necessary to use specialized tools and equipment to cut and program the key so that it matches the code stored in your vehicle's computer system. Laser cut car keys differ from traditional keys in that they have slits both sides. This design allows the keys to be inserted either direction into the door cylinder or ignition lock, while still working. They also tend to be slightly heavier than regular keys due to the fact that they are more robust.

These features make laser cut keys harder to copy or pick than traditional counterparts. They also come with transponder chips in, which are unique to your vehicle. So even if a thief succeeds in copying your key, they will not be capable of starting your car.

Laser keys are an excellent choice for those who want to improve their security. It is difficult to locate the special equipment needed to duplicate and make them in general hardware stores. They have a distinctive design on each one, making it harder for thieves to steal keys from other vehicles to start and unlock them.
